Bonillas Mechanical, C-20 HVAC Contractor in Covina, CA
Bonillas Mechanical operating as a sole owner holds an active California contractor license (CSLB #787387), valid through Nov 30, 2026. First issued in 2000, the license has been on the CSLB roster for 26 years. It carries 2 CSLB classifications: C-20 HVAC Contractor and C-38 Refrigeration Contractor. Records show an active surety bond on file with American Contractors Indemnity Company and active workers' compensation coverage from National Fire Insurance Company of Hartford. The business is based in Covina, in Los Angeles County, California.
